WebFeb 23, 2012 · will show exactly what clients are being served by the NTP server. However, I suggest to do ntp service restart prior to listing. This is because, the list will contain old clients as well, including ones which might be listened long back and then removed from the network/decommissioned. #service ntpd restart #ntpdc -c monlist WebOct 12, 2024 · Configure CentOS to Sync Time with NTP Time Servers You can configure automatic time synchronization on your host with an external NTP (Network Time … WebFeb 10, 2010 · The proper name for this type of client is SNTP (Simple Network Time Protocol). The NIST servers listen for a NTP request on port 123, and respond by sending a udp/ip data packet in the NTP format. The data packet includes a 64-bit timestamp containing the time in UTC seconds since January 1, 1900 with a resolution of 200 ps. hugh tappan hca
